What Is a Snip Toe Boot?

Snip toe cowboy boots, also sometimes referred to as snipped toe boots, are a distinctive style of boot that features a unique pointed toe that's squared off at the very tip.

Unlike more traditional round or square toe styles, snip toe boots taper to a fairly dramatic point, adding an element of flair and elegance that instantly elevates your outfit. This elongated toe shape makes snip toe boots a standout among other boot styles, positioning them as a top choice for anyone seeking a look that's guaranteed to turn some heads.

History of Snip Toe Cowboy Boots

Like most traditional boot styles, the history of snip toe boots can be traced back to the very early days of cowboy culture in the American West. A more stylish alternative to the classic rounded or square toe boots worn by cowboys and ranchers, the snip toe style emerged in the 1940s and '50s.

As boots, particularly women's cowboy boots, became more popular in fashion and not necessarily worn solely for practical purposes, toe styles continued to get more narrow and pointed. Both pointed-toe and snip toe cowboy boots became synonymous with iconic Western fashion, remained popular throughout the mid-20th century, and are still a go-to choice today.

Are Snip Toe Boots for Women and Men?

While many boot makers, including Tecovas, offer snip toe boots for men and women, they are far more common for women. The main reason behind this is purely practical: square and round toe boots are better suited to ranch work and easier to pull on and off, while more pointed styles like the snip toe are a bit more formal, lending themselves more to riding or fashion boots.

Key Features of Snip Toe Boots

Snip toe boots, whether for men or women, have several key features that make them stand out from other cowboy boot types.

In addition to their unique squared-off yet pointed-toe shape, this boot style often boasts intricate stitching or cording on the shaft and vamp, further enhancing their appeal. The heel of a snip toe boot is also typically angled and stacked, providing both stability and a unique, slightly more formal style.

Like many traditional cowboy boot styles, these boots are crafted from various high-quality leathers, including exotic offerings like python, lizard, and ostrich.

One somewhat common misconception is that snip toe boots must have a tall shaft. However, many bootie styles with a shorter shaft also feature a snip toe. The Daisy is a gorgeous example of exactly that!

How Do Snip Toe Boots Fit?

With the sharply pointed toe, many people are curious about how snip toe boots fit and, specifically, whether they'll need to size up. Fortunately, snip toe cowboy boots generally fit true to size and are cut so the toe box accommodates the feet and the pointed section starts beyond that. Are There Any Benefits or Drawbacks of Wearing Snip Toe Boots?

Snip toe boots offer several unique benefits that make them popular with Western fashion enthusiasts. The pointed toe adds sophistication and uniqueness to your ensemble, helping you stand out in the best way. The tapered toe shape also creates a sleek silhouette that can elongate the legs.

It's also worth noting, however, that the pointed toe may offer slightly less room for your toes compared to other boot styles. If you have wide feet or simply prefer a roomier fit, we highly recommend trying on snip toe boots before purchasing.
